Buckle Up, We're Diving into Amps (Not the Musical Kind)
The key player here is amps, which measure the electrical current flowing through your charger. Think of it as water pressure in a hose. Higher amps mean more juice is getting to your battery, leading to faster charging times.
But here's the twist: Milwaukee doesn't exactly plaster wattage information on their chargers like it's a neon sign. Don't worry, we've got your back. Most Milwaukee chargers pull around 2.1 amps. Using a little magic (okay, some basic math), that translates to roughly 252 watts.
Translation: Your Milwaukee charger isn't a power-hungry beast, but it gets the job done without tripping your circuit breaker (unless you're daisy-chaining them to power your entire house, which we strongly advise against).

If you're planning to use your charger in your car or off the grid, you might be curious about inverters. These nifty gadgets convert DC (direct current) from your car battery to AC (alternating current) that your charger can use. The key here is making sure your inverter can handle the wattage of your charger. Remember, you don't want your inverter to throw a tantrum and go on strike (inverters can be dramatic that way).
For Milwaukee chargers, a 300-watt inverter or higher should do the trick. Just like your charger, it won't be a power-hogging monster.
